It's an entertaining game that puts you into the life of a pirate. You can defeat skeleton men, megs, other crews, and even the Kraken if you're lucky. You have many ways to earn gold, ranging from treasure maps to mercenary kills. However, from day one in the game, other crews are usually (unnecessarily) hostile towards you and will go out of their way to make you rage quit. It's happened to me on multiple occasions and I've only been playing the game for three days. *If you take your gaming serously, then this isn't the game for you.* (I learned this the hard way after losing two days worth of loot in-game time.) This game also doesn't appear to have a main end-goal. You just live life as a Pirate and stop playing once your bored of going on quests or bullying other players.
There are several updates that I think the game needs:
1. Outposts should be safe grounds for everyone. Other crews shouldn't be able to kill you when you're heading inland to sell loot. (My friend and I had two chests of valuables, and were killed once we got close to the Merchant. Our loot was stolen and sold before we got the chance to take it back.)
2. Alliances should have friendly fire off. Killing your own allies shouldn't be allowed, and if it needs to be for whatever reason, then the alliance should automatically break once you're attacked. (A crew I formed an alliance with killed me repeatedly after following me to an island, and sank my ship while I was "dead".)
Overall, this game has a lot of room for improvement.
